    There has been absolutely no information released or demonstration of any possible future add on API to date. If they had an API for creating and modifying the UI, they would have used it to build and maintain the existing UI. But the UI appears to be incredibly rigid and hard to update, making it difficult for the development team to make changes to existing UI elements.

    Any type of addon UI appears to be a pipe dream at the moment. And I don't expect we'll see one anytime soon.

    The benefit is in letting players display information the way they want it displayed. For instance, maybe I'd like my hotbars to be a shape other than straight lines. Perhaps a 3x4 box would be more useful to me. Perhaps I'd like a hotbar that only displayed 3 buttons instead of all 12. Perhaps I'd like that hotbar to be click-through. These are all highly specific preferences and not worth adding to the base UI. That's where addons come in.
